Welcome to the Review Realm — where riffs rule and honest takes reign. Hosted by Jon and Sam, we dive into the latest metal albums as they drop, bringing sharp insights, passionate discussion, and plenty of headbanging energy. While metal is our home turf, we’re not afraid to wander into other genres that spark our curiosity. What started as a YouTube show has now expanded into podcasting, giving you a front-row seat to the music we love and the conversations that keep it alive. Whether you’re a lifelong metalhead or just exploring the scene, you’re part of the Review Realm now — and we’re glad you’re here!

  • Dead Air Divine - The Answer (Album Review) | A New Band?!
    Jan 29 2026
    Dead Air Divine are a brand‑new band built by former members of Dance Gavin Dance and Born of Osiris, stepping into the scene with a debut that already carries serious expectations. In this episode, we look at how The Answer blends their past influences with a new identity, shaping a sound that moves between heaviness, melody, and atmosphere. We break down the record’s tone, production, and standout moments while leaving space for you to decide where this debut lands. See how Dead Air Divine sets the stage for what a major new presence in the genre could be.
